Kristen Mary Jenner (born November 5, 1955) is an American television personality, entertainment manager, producer, businesswoman, and author. She rose to fame starring in the reality television series Keeping Up with the Kardashians (2007–present).
She has four children from her first marriage to lawyer Robert Kardashian: Kourtney, Kim, Khloé and Robert, and two children from her second marriage to television personality and retired Olympic Games medalist, Bruce Jenner (now Caitlyn): Kendall and Kylie.
Make-up mogul Kylie Jenner has revealed "temporary lip fillers" helped her to overcome her deepest insecurities. The reality star, 23, explained in a new YouTube video that she wanted to get the cosmetic procedure done in a bid to boost her confidence as she was "insecure" about her "smaller lips". "When I was younger I had an insecurity with my lips," she shared.
The doting mum-of-one continued: "I have temporary lip fillers and it was an insecurity of mine and it's what I wanted to do." The star went on to add that her insecurity led to the start of her successful cosmetics business - Kylie Cosmetics and Kylie Skin.
